Momiji Rachel and Hayabusa weren't really designed for DOA either

Except you know, the part that hayabusa is a doa character since doa 1... and one of the main characters at that. Hayabusa started on the NES series, yes this is true, but since they decided to include him in DOA 1, they also decided to bring his NG backstory to it, solidifying that DOA since the beginning happens in the NG universe (as zack even being one of ryu's customers in the curio shop back in the old canon), and then, when the 3d ninja gaiden games were made, they were made keeping in mind that Ryu was a DOA character, with ayane even being key part of the plot in the very first 3d ninja gaiden.

Now, since the beginning, the DOAverse is the NGverse, and so, by adding a character to one series, you have that said character on the other, is just obvious.

Naotora is not from NG or DOA, Naotora wasn't made by team ninja, Naotora doesn't have the design of a DOA/NG character, her appearance in DOA 5 is just as canon as nicole is canon in DOA 4. is just a hard fact.
